Here are my comments:

1. Biz class - yes i was an economy class pax, but they had plenty of biz class seats on the flight which went empty. They gladly took up a lady who obviously was in Y class up there but refused plenty of *A golds comp or up grades despite Y class being completely full.

2. Aircraft - old 767 aircraft which was well worn. This is the first international flight i've been on for this length where even the headrests don't let you curve them around. The seat was hard like there was a steel plank with a sheet over it. The leg room was poor, despite being in 12A the bulk head. The controls on the armrest were worn and torn and could not be read. The bathroom didn't even have basic necesscities - like a paper cup to gargle with on a night flight. In flight entertainment - beside from not having a TV for the seat (that's fine i can live with that) the entertainment was poor too... the worst music, limited choice, 1 movie, about a boy then an old 007 movie.... ah yes.....

The worst thing though, this is a 9 hr flight, it took them 3.5 hrs into the flight to bring the meal out. A 1 hr wait from bringing out the napkins to dry your hands to get the food. And I was the first person in Y class to get a meal.. pity those guys at the back with a 4+ hour wait before their meal came. This left me all of say 4 hours to sleep before arriving in FRA. Thankfully the person sitting next to me let me put my tray on his, and i went off to bed after brushing my teeth. Please be aware the plane left at 6pm. Remembering many pax checked in 2 hrs prior for an international flight... that makes it 4pm... many of us may not have had a chance to eat (such as myself who was on a connecting flight from YEG). Anyhow, if you allow 3.5 hours from take off... that makes it around 9:30pm before a meal was served... (most pax probably didn't receive their meal till after 10pm). I don't think, it would be 'good economic advice' to airlines, giving free/complimentary upgrades, unless eco is overbooked.

Free upgrades would let many otherwise business-paying costumer speculate and boook eco.
